我是一个 Rails 新手,我有一个控制器resource_links
,我已经映射到resources
:
resources :resources, :as => :resource_links, :controller => :resource_links
这有效(基本上/resources
作为/resource_links
)。然而,试图去/resources/tags
是行不通的。为了解决这个问题,我添加了更多映射:
match 'resource_links/tag/:tag(.:format)' => 'resource_links#tag', :via => :get, :as => 'resource_links_tagged', :constraints => {:tag => /.*/}
match 'resource_links/tags' => 'resource_links#tags', :via => :get, :as => 'resource_links_tags'
有什么办法可以/resources/tags
映射到/resource_links/tag
吗?